3, The Hornbeams Marlborough Drive, Bristol, BS16 1PW is a leasehold flat built between 1976-1982. The property offers approximately 872 square feet of living space and is situated on the 2nd flo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£270,685 , which equates to approximately £310 per square foot. It was last sold on 4 Aug 1998 for £60,000. Since then, the value has increased by £210,685, representing a 351.1% increase, or approximately 12.8% per year.

3, The Hornbeams Marlborough Drive, Bristol, South Gloucestershire, BS16 1PW has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 3 Feb 2020.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 1 Jul 2010, when the property was rated D.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 11.1%.
